Computer acting up

Options
  • 29-07-2013 12:04am
    #1
    Closed Accounts Posts: 12,452 ✭✭✭✭


    Hey all,

    Hopefully someone here will be able to help me :)

    I have an Alienware Area 51 ALX

    Up until 3pm today everything was fine.

    Now whenever I load any 3d game (GTAIV for example) I can play for 1-3minutes then the screens goes blank, briefly loosing monitor connection, then crashes out of the game, back into the game, blank screen again and then the computer reboots itself.

    I am getting a 'Kernel-Power ID 41 Task 63' critical error in event logger.

    My GPU temps while idle are 57C
    My Core temps are 63-73C

    Not sure if that is too high and could be a problem.

    Have ran memtest -no problems
    Prime95 - no problems
    HDD check -no problems
    Anti-virus - no problems
    PC diag- no problems
    FurMark -no problems
    Dell Diag -crashes at 3d Wireframe test.

    My specs are

    Interl core i7 CPU 3.2gh

    Ram. 6GB

    Win7 ultimate
    Creative x-fi
    Dual Nvidia GTX 580

    250G SSD boot drive & 4TB storage

    Like I said, everything was working fine until today, no system changes, updates or anything.

    Cheers in advance :)

    Howdy all,

    thought id resurrect this thread as I seemed to fine a solution that has worked 100% for the past couple months...

    and it was simple...

    Turns out not to be the PSU at all

    What happened was a Dell techie had moved the places of my Dual Nvidia cards. He put the soundcard between them. Idea was to stop the two card from overheating with combined heat.

    Didnt work.

    The soundcard heated the lower graphics cards, which was causing the blacks screens.

    I simply made the other graphics card the primary one and switched the dvi cables to that card. And no longer am I getting black screens or Kernel 41 errors :)
